Silverio Slam Sparks Another Blowout Win

August 5, 2011 - Carolina League (CarL1)
Winston-Salem Dash News Release


WINSTON-SALEM, NC - Juan Silverio's first inning grand slam was all Winston-Salem needed to best Frederick on Friday night at BB&T Ballpark, but the offense piled on and won 10-0. The win was the second straight shutout victory by double-digit runs, and was also the Dash's ninth in the last ten games.

Keys starter Nathan Moreau struggled with control in the first inning and Winston-Salem took advantage. Moreau walked Tyler Saladino, Brady Shoemaker, and Ian Gac to load the bases with one out. Andy Wilkins, in his first game since July 28, struck out looking before Silverio belted a grand slam to put the Dash up 4-0.

From there it was clear sailing for Winston-Salem behind starter Joe Serafin, who set the Keys (25-15, 66-43) down with relative ease in his start. The offense didn't stop after the four-run first, though. In the third, Gac added his league-leading 28th home run.

Winston (23-16, 55-54) put the game out of reach in the sixth inning. Gac and Wilkins singled with one out, and Silverio reached on catcher's interference to load the bases. Kyle Colligan then doubled home Gac and Wilkins, and Mike Blanke singled in Silverio and Colligan to put Winston up 9-0. Daniel Wagner then reached on a fielder's choice error on Manny Machado before Saladino walked to load the bases. Jared Mitchell followed and walked against reliever Chris Petrini to drive home the tenth Winston run.

Serafin (4-8) didn't allow a run in six innings and picked up his fourth win of the season. Justin Cassel made his first appearance since May 8, 2010 and threw two scoreless innings and struck out one. Ryan Kussmaul struck out two in a scoreless ninth inning to maintain the second straight shutout. Moreau (10-9) was hit with the loss after allowing nine runs (eight earned) in 5.1 innings.

Winston-Salem kept the lead in the southern division at two games because of a Kinston win over Salem.
